文章目录Python打包分发1.包管理2.打包的主要工具3.使用setup.py打包命令行操作打包,就需要打包,或发布到网络,以便供...
Python 分发打包 Python 是一种广泛使用的高级编程语言,它具有简单易学、功能强大和丰富的生态系统。Python 的流行使得开发者需要将他们的代码分享给其他人使用,或者将其打包成可执行文件分发给用户。在本文中,我们将介绍 Python 分发打包的基本概念,并提供一些代码示例来帮助读者更好地理解。 ## 分发 Python 代码 在 Python 中,分发代码是指将自己的 Pyt
原创 2024-01-02 05:52:50
113阅读
1. 项目打包 1.在根目录创建python文件: setup, 并放置于根目录下 from setuptools import setup,find_packages # 导入setup函数并传参 setup(name='rsa_util', version='0.1.0', descriptio ...
转载 2021-08-26 16:37:00
770阅读
2评论
# Python 如何打包源代码分发 ## 引言 在软件开发中,源代码分发是一个重要的环节,它能够帮助其他开发者或用户更方便地使用我们的代码。Python作为一门流行的编程语言,拥有丰富的包管理工具和打包工具,使得源代码分发变得非常简单。本文将介绍如何使用Python打包工具将源代码打包分发出去,并通过一个实际示例演示这个过程。 ## 实际问题 假设我们正在开发一个Python程序,名为"
原创 2024-02-04 06:05:37
85阅读
当ios开发者开发完成ios App后,往往要进入内测或公测阶段,需要进行分发,测试用户才能下载应用。App分发平台是许多app开发类企业经常使用的平台,将主要开发的app上传到app分发平台上进行内测下载。很多开发者服务平台其实是提供免费内测分发服务的,这对开发者来说是个福利,可是却不太为人所知,开发者还花钱去买分发次数,结果可能还不稳定……还有的开发平台更可笑,打着免费的旗号,结果开发者去了才
PyApp是一个专为Python应用程序设计的自动化打包工具,它能够将Python代码及其依赖项封装成独立于操作系统的可执行文件。这意
# 如何用Python Embeddable打包分发程序 作为一名刚入行的开发者,你可能会在打包分发Python程序时遇到一些挑战。其中一个常见的问题就是找不到模块。在这篇文章中,我将向你展示如何使用Python Embeddable来解决这个问题。 ## 步骤流程 首先,让我们来看一下整个打包分发Python程序的流程。以下是你需要遵循的步骤: | 步骤 | 描述 | | --- |
原创 2024-07-28 08:50:57
58阅读
pkg 是一个很不错的跨平台 nodejs 应用打包工具,使用此工具,我们只需要给与用户提供一个简单的 可执行文件就可以了,同时代码也是二进制的,提高了代码的安全性 备注:测试demo 很简单,也比较典型,包装了sofa 框架,我们可以直接查看graphql api 以及open api 环境准备
原创 2021-07-19 15:29:43
1356阅读
# 网站打包iOS免签封包分发平台源码解析 在移动应用开发中,iOS应用的分发通常会受到严格的限制。为了简化这一过程,很多开发者选择使用诸如“免签封包分发平台”的工具来打包分发应用。本文将介绍一个简单的iOS免签封包分发平台的基本源码,帮助开发者了解如何实现这一功能。同时提供可视化的甘特图和序列图,帮助理解平台的工作流程。 ## 项目概述 免签封包分发平台的基本功能包括: 1. 上传AP
原创 10月前
71阅读
1、包管理  为什么要使用包管理?    Python的模块或者源文件直接可以复制到目标项目目录中,即可以导入使用了。但是为了更多项目调用使用,或者共享给别人使用,就需要打包,或者发布到网路,以便供人使用,目的也是为了复用。    Pypi( Python Package Index) ,公共的模块存储中心 https://pypi.python.org/pypi2、主要工具:  dis
转载 2024-07-02 20:57:48
15阅读
为什么使用包管理?python的模块或者源文件直接可以复制到目标项目目录中,就可以导入使用了。但是为了更多项目调用使用,或者共享给别人,就需要打包,或发布到网络,以便供人使用。目的也是为了复用。Pypi(python package lndex),公共的模块存储中心,https://pypi,python.org/pypi主要工具distutils官方库didtutils,使用安装架脚本setup
转载 2023-06-27 11:39:52
107阅读
系统学习包的构建与分发 1. 为什么需要对项目分发打包?平常我们习惯了使用 pip 来安装一些第三方模块,这个安装过程之所以简单,是因为模块开发者为我们默默地为我们做了所有繁杂的工作,而这个过程就是 打包打包,就是将你的源代码进一步封装,并且将所有的项目部署工作都事先安排好,这样使用者拿到后即装即用,不用再操心如何部署的问题(如果你不想对照着一堆部署文
转载 2024-01-18 15:56:21
36阅读
之前写的脚本只能分发一个配置,每次分发多个配置总要执行很多次,很不爽,于是就有了这个脚本from multiprocessing import Process import paramiko import sys file = sys.argv[1::] Username = "root" Password = "123456" Dest_Path = [ "/data/x5online
转载 2023-06-20 14:53:09
89阅读
命令打可执行jar包:        1.将源文件拷贝到d:\jartest;        2.在cmd命令下进入jartest该目录;         &n
Java项目打包成exe的详细教程把Java项目打包成exe共分为以下两步:1、 利用Eclipse先把Java项目先打成jar包(1)找到要转成exe的Java项目(2)Export相应的Java项目(3)选择Java->JAR file(4)按照如下设置,然后点击Finish结束(5)即可生成相应的jar包(ExeDemo.jar文件)2、 利用exe4j工具把jar包转成exe(1)安
转载 2023-06-21 17:19:50
106阅读
Celery是由Python开发的一个简单、灵活、可靠的处理大量任务的分发系统,它不仅支持实时处理也支持任务调度。 user:用户程序,用于告知celery去执行一个任务。broker: 存放任务(依赖RabbitMQ或Redis,进行存储)worker:执行任务celery需要rabbitMQ、Redis、Amazon SQS、Zookeeper(测试中) 充当broker来进行消息的
转载 2023-09-25 20:21:27
45阅读
目录一 、概述1.1 三种分发⽅式概述1.2 打包分发流程图二、 前置准备2.1 打包材料准备2.2 包名确认三、 iOS 打包3.1 证书说明3.2 证书创建3.3 上传与打包四、 iOS 送审4.1 创建 AppStore 应⽤4.2 上传ipa⽂件4.3 Testflight内测4.4 正式提交审核4.5 UAD 申请⼯单五、 iOS 分发5.1 UAD 分发与安装5.2 ABM 分发与安装
原创 8月前
0阅读
题目背景亲爱的哥哥:你在那个城市里面过得好吗?我在家里面最近很开心呢。昨天晚上奶奶给我讲了那个叫「绝望」的大坏蛋的故事的说!它把人们的房子和田地搞坏,还有好多小朋友也被它杀掉了。我觉得把那么可怕的怪物召唤出来的那个坏蛋也很坏呢。不过奶奶说他是很难受的时候才做出这样的事的……最近村子里长出了一大片一大片的蒲公英。一刮风,这些蒲公英就能飘到好远的地方了呢。我觉得要是它们能飘到那个城市里面,让哥哥看看就
转载 2024-06-25 10:33:42
38阅读
转载自:http://blog.konghy.cn/2018/04/29/setup dot py/ Python 有非常丰富的第三方库可以使用,很多开发者会向 pypi 上提交自己的 Python 包。要想向 pypi 包仓库提交自己开发的包,首先要将自己的代码打包,才能上传分发。 一、distu
原创 2021-05-14 13:25:46
361阅读
title: Python38 RabbitMQtags: Python学习grammar_cjkRuby: trueRabbitMQ 消息队列介绍RabbitMQ是一种消息队列,与线程queue和进程QUEUE作用是一样的。RabbitMQ是一个中间程序,可以实现不同进程之间的通信(比如python和Java之间,QQ和Word之间等);普通情况下A进程与B进程之间通信,两者之间需要建立很多连接
  • 1
  • 2
  • 3
  • 4
  • 5